Title

His Timing Is Perfect

Scripture
Then the Lord appointed a set time, saying, "Tomorrow the Lord will do this thing in the land."
(Exodus 9:5)
Devotional
God's ways are not our ways, or His thoughts our thoughts, nor His timing our timing. We for the most part desire instant gratification; God knows that those things that come through patients are much more gratifying. We do not like to wait; Jesus said, "By your patience possess your souls."[27] God could have brought the pestilence immediately, but He chose to do so at a set time. I do not know why, I can only speculate; but one thing I do know, God is sovereign. He does nothing without a divine purpose. When I realize that He will not change His thinking, or His timing to mine, then I must by all means change my ways to His. The first step in doing so is to trust Him. The second step, even though at times it must stand alone, is obedience. Because when God says wait, there is no other option.
